Toilet Overflow Water Removal Cost in Fairlawn, OH

The cost of toilet overflow water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fairlawn, OH. Get a free estimate to find out the cost of our service.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response and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of service.
Sanitizing and Cleaning $100 – $500 Type of surfaces affected, extent of cleaning required, and local regulations.
Restoration and Rep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Extent of damage, type of repairs required, and local labor costs.
Insurance Support and Claims Processing $0 – $500 Severity of damage, type of insurance coverage, and complexity of claims process.

Common Questions About Toilet Overflow Water Removal

Q: What causes toilet overflows?

A: Toilet overflows can be caused by a variety of factors, including clogged drains, sewer line blockages, and malfunctioning toilets. Our team can help identify the source of the problem and provide a comprehensive solution.

Q: How long does it take to clean up a toilet overflow?

A: The time it takes to clean up a toilet overflow can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the extent of the cleanup required. Our team can provide a customized timeline and ensure that the job is done efficiently and effectively.

Q: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to clean up a toilet overflow?

A: While a wet/dry vacuum can be useful for cleaning up small spills, it’s not enough to handle a major toilet overflow. Our team has the specialized equipment and expertise to get the job done right.
